About Blackford County
Blackford County is located in Indiana and contains 2 ZIP codes across 2 cities and communities.
The county's population was 12,091 as of 2021,
a decrease of
5.3% from 12,766 in 2010.
The timezone is Central Time (observes DST).
The Federal Information Processing System (FIPS) code for Blackford County is 18009.
